International Activities

International Membership

The ACP currently has 6,840 members outside the United States.

ACP Chapters

  • 254 - Alberta, Canada
  • 227 - the Atlantic Provinces, Canada
  • 99 - Brazil
  • 317 - British Columbia, Canada
  • 273 - Central America
  • 402 - Chile
  • 940 - Japan
  • 172 - Manitoba/Saskatchewan, Canada
  • 850 - Mexico
  • 962 - Ontario, Canada
  • 317 - Quebec, Canada
  • 211 - Venezuela

The remaining members living in areas without organized ACP chapters total 1,816; with the largest number of members residing in Saudi Arabia, which has 133 members.

International Chapters

The College has been engaged in International Activities for 80 years once it established chapters outside of the United States. Chapters were established in Canada in 1927, Central America in 1928, Mexico in 1941, Chile in 1984, Brazil in 1992, and Venezuela in 1994.

There has been increased interest from other countries in Latin America and from abroad to establish additional chapters of the College. In conjunction with the development of a Five Year Business Plan to Expand International Activities, the Board of Regents approved Guidelines for the Establishment of Chapters in Latin America at its October 2001 meeting and Guidelines for Chapters Outside the Americas at the April 2002 meeting. In 2003, Japan established the first Chapter outside the Americas
